Table Name :- LoginMaster
Primary Key :- LoginID
Foreign Key :- ********
Description :- This table is used for Admin and developer login.
Field Name Data type Size Constraint Description
LoginID Int - Primary Key Autogenerate ID for
UserName Varchar(50) 35 Not Null For Admin Login name
Password Varchar(50) 10 Not Null For Admin Login
Security password
18. School Staff Registration
Table Name :- StaffMaster
Primary Key :- STFId
Foreign Key :- ***********
Description :- This table is used to teaching & non-teaching staff Register
details.
N.P Collage of computer Studies & Management - KADI 18
19. N.P Collage of computer Studies & Management - KADI 19
Field Name Data type Size Constraint Description
STFId Int - Primary Key Autogenerate ID for use
STFName Varchar(50) 35 Not Null Add Employer Name
STFAddress Varchar(100) 100 Not Null Add Employer address
STFCity Varchar(50) 30 Not Null Add Employer city
STFContact Varchar(50) 10 Not Null Add Employer contact no
STFGender Varchar(50) Not Null Select Employer gender
STFEmail Varchar(50) 30 Not Null Add Employer email id
STFQualification Varchar(50) 30 Not Null Add Employer qulification
STFDesignation Varchar(50) 30 Not Null Add Employer designation
STFDepartment Varchar(50) Not Null Add Employer department
STFExperiance Varchar(50) 10 Not Null Add Employer experience
STFDob Varchar(50) 10 Not Null Add Employer birth date
STFAreaOfSpecification Varchar(50) 100 Not Null
Add Employer area of
specification
STFPhoto Varchar(50) Not Null Add Employer photo
STFType Varchar(50) Not Null Select Employer type
STFIsActive bit Not Null
Add Employer in web or
not
